Ordinals
beta
Sat 735112086855268
decimal
147022.2086855268
degree
0°147022′1870″2086855268‴
percentile
35.00533750780436%
name
iqiyggfnlbx
cycle
0
epoch
0
period
72
block
147022
offset
2086855268
timestamp
2011-09-26 20:35:17 UTC
rarity
common
prev
next